Book Launch Of A Darker Shade Of Blue

I took the time during lockdown to finish putting my book together; “A Darker Shade of Blue”.  For those of you who do not know I have been compiling a collection of poems from people struggling with their mental health and also by the loved ones of people struggling.  It has been a very emotional ride but one of the most rewarding.  Being able to give people a voice is so important; raising awareness is key.

So the book was finished several months ago and is now available on Amazon both as a paperback and also on Kindle.   I will warn you now; it’s emotional but beautiful and I feel honoured and humbled that people were wanting to help me on this mission and to the people that donated a poem I am truly grateful.
